Reverse Osmosis Installation in Sarasota, FL
Reverse osmosis installation services provide homeowners with a method to improve their drinking water quality by removing impurities and contaminants. This process involves installing a specialized filtration system that forces water through a semi-permeable membrane, effectively reducing substances such as chlorine, lead, pesticides, and other dissolved solids. Projects typically include installing systems under sinks, in basements, or as part of whole-house water treatment solutions, ensuring clean, fresh-tasting water throughout the property.
Property owners interested in reverse osmosis systems usually want to understand the system’s capacity, maintenance requirements, and how it integrates with existing plumbing. It's important to consider the space needed for installation, the level of water purity desired, and any potential impacts on water pressure or flow rates. Clarifying these details beforehand can help determine the most suitable system for the household’s specific water quality and usage needs.

Reverse Osmosis Installation Questions
What is reverse osmosis water treatment? Reverse osmosis is a process that filters out impurities and contaminants from water through a semi-permeable membrane, providing cleaner drinking water for homes and properties.
How does the installation process work? Installation involves setting up a filtration unit at the point of use or main water line, ensuring proper connection and operation for effective water purification.
What types of properties benefit from reverse osmosis systems? Residential homes, rental properties, and small commercial buildings often use reverse osmosis to improve water quality and ensure safe drinking water.
Are there maintenance requirements after installation? Regular filter replacements and system checks are recommended to maintain optimal performance and water quality over time.
